dishonest and unprofessional by jeffery s. at InsiderPages
I brought my dog in to be diagnosed for a medical issue. I was given an estimate for services and an appointment for my pet to be treated. When I showed up for the appointment i was told of additional services that should be preformed prior to operating on my dog. These were not discussed in the initial consultation. I questioned the doctor about this and he became accusatory and asked me to leave his office refusing treatment of my pet. In my opinion this business is much more concerned about getting your money than giving proper treatment to your pet.

You Can Scratch This Place by June D. at InsiderPages
I used to bring my cats here, but not anymore. The first hint of their reputation was when they charged me $9.00 apiece for 2 of those cardboard cat carriers. Any vet gives them to you for free or they are $5.00 at Pet Supermarket.

I guess the worst thing was when they advised the wrong dosage of medication for my beautiful diabetic Abbysinian
cat and I came home to find he had overdosed, went into a coma, and we had to put him down.

This place is a rip off, and unless you get the vet (who actually is a decent person) instead of one of his interns or newbie employees, don't go there.

This Place is for the Birds by Alice D. at InsiderPages
I used to take my parrot here, but not anymore! Although the vet is a nice guy, he is extremely overpriced. I used to board my bird there for $6.00 a night, which wasn't too bad. But one time I came to pick him up after being away for two weeks and the prices went up $2.00 a night. What upset me was that I was not told of the price change until after I returned from my vacation. When I pointed out that I felt I should have been told beforehand, the vet said the best he could do was charge me 10% less. I thought that was a bad business practice because he just should have charged me the $6.00 a night. Now because of this, I never bring my parrot there again. Oh, and another thing. He charged me $20.00 to cut my bird's nails and wings, and his wings were cut so crooked, he looked lopsided. Now I board my bird at Exotics Aviary in Hallandale. They charge only $3.00 a night for boarding and $5.00 to cut my bird's nails and wings (they do a great job with his grooming).
